Abstract
Structures and sugar binding by members of two lectin families, Cyanovirin-N homolog (CVNH) and Oscillatoria Agardhii agglutinin homolog (OAAH), were determined to elucidate the basis for recognition of high-mannose glycans on the HIV envelope glycoprotein gp120. We solved NMR solution and/or crystal structures for several lectins and delineated their carbohydrate specificity by array screening and direct NMR titrations. Both families recognize different epitopes on high-mannose glycans, namely, Manα(1-2)Man units at the end of the D1 and D3 arms and α3,α6-mannopentaose at the central branch point of Man-8 or Man-9 for CVNH and OAAH lectins, respectively.
